In OOP (object-oriented programming), how many kinds of classes are there?
  1. Brett says:

    There’s really no one right answer, because different textbooks categorize OOP classes differently. For one version of the answer, check here.
    The least you should know, though, are regular classes, abstract classes, sealed classes, inner classes, metaclasses, etc.

